This is a case challenging a religious adoption agency’s faith-based practices.

On September 17, 2021, a Christian nonprofit adoption agency called New Hope Family Services, Inc. filed this lawsuit in the U.S. District Court for the Northern District of New York. New Hope sued the New York State Attorney General, the District Attorney for Onondaga County, New York, and New York Division of Human Rights (NYDHR) officials, all named in their official capacities, asserting First and Fourteenth Amendment violations. Represented by Alliance Defending Freedom, New Hope alleged that the NYDHR launched an investigation to penalize it for its faith-based practice of placing children exclusively with heterosexual married couples and referring unmarried or same-sex couples to other agencies. The plaintiffs sought declaratory and injunctive relief barring the defendants from imposing or threatening any penalty on New Hope in connection with its faith-based practice, along with attorney’s fees. The case was assigned to District Judge Mae A. D'Agostino.

On October 26, 2021, New Hope filed a motion for a preliminary injunction to stop the defendants from imposing penalties through state laws. It argued that the defendants' actions violated its free-speech and free-exercise rights under the First Amendment, that it would suffer irreparable harm absent injunctive relief, and that the balance of equities weighed in its favor.

On November 16, 2021, the defendants filed a cross-motion to dismiss for failure to state a claim and lack of subject matter jurisdiction. They argued that the Attorney General had no connection to the enforcement of the statutes at issue and that New Hope lacked standing because the NYDHR had not commenced a proceeding against it under state law.

On September 28, 2022, the court granted New Hope’s motion for a preliminary injunction while denying the defendants' cross-motion to dismiss. Judge D'Agostino held that New Hope had standing, did not meet the statutory definition of a public accommodation under New York law, and had demonstrated both a likelihood of success on the merits and irreparable harm. 2022 WL 4494277. 

On April 25, 2023, the parties proposed a settlement agreement in which New Hope agreed to dismiss all its claims and the NYDHR agreed to close its pending administrative complaint. Two days later, the district attorney defendant objected to the settlement agreement, arguing that he and the NYDHR Commissioner were not signatories. On May 9, 2023, the parties filed a stipulation of dismissal as to the district attorney.

On May 10, 2023, the court granted both the stipulation of the district attorney’s dismissal and the parties’ settlement agreement.

This case is closed.

42 Sept. 28, 2022

MEMORANDUM-DECISION AND ORDER granting 31 Motion for Preliminary Injunction; denying 34 Motion to Dismiss: The Court hereby ORDERS that Defendants' cross motion to dismiss (Dkt. No. 34) is DENIED, and the Court further ORDERS that New Hope's motion for a preliminary injunction (Dkt. No. 31) is GRANTED; and the Court further ORDERS that Defendants are enjoined from directly or indirectly enforcing New York Executive Law § 296 or Civil Rights Law § 40-c against New Hope insofar as they would impose any penalty on New Hope for referring same-sex couples or unmarried cohabitating couples to other agencies rather than providing them adoption services during the pendency of this litigation; and the Court furthe r ORDERS that, seeing no request from either party, New Hope is not required to post a bond or undertaking as security for granting the above- mentioned preliminary injunction at this time; and the Court further ORDERS that the Clerk of the Court shall serve a copy of this Memorandum-Decision and Order in accordance with the Local Rules. Signed by U.S. District Judge Mae A. D'Agostino on 9/28/22. (ban)
